Transaction 23e5614230b0544f2d4cb6697747f1d04873caa80e7e45a5700f207daee5f991
1 Input
2 Outputs
- 23e5614230b0544f2d4cb6697747f1d04873caa80e7e45a5700f207daee5f991:0
- 23e5614230b0544f2d4cb6697747f1d04873caa80e7e45a5700f207daee5f991:1
value 62403
address 1P5Qwn5DWkzktQYsrvS2CKq3ZFaMuN61mX
value 688895
address 1523p4eS6DHj2KJu8aAa31CSmGhKEmMgnK